Biological Foundations of Sleep Timing
The human body operates on a circadian rhythm that is guided by light exposure and temperature. The clock sits in the brain and coordinates many physiological processes including sleep. External cues such as sunrise and social routines help keep the clock synchronized.
Melatonin is a hormone released in the evening that promotes sleep onset. Cortisol rises in the morning to support wakefulness and alertness during daytime. A stable pattern of bed times reinforces predictable melatonin release and daytime cortisol rhythms.
When bedtimes and wake times are inconsistent the clock can drift leading to misalignment. This misalignment reduces sleep efficiency and can impair metabolic and cognitive processes. Regular schedules help maintain hormonal balance and optimize restorative sleep cycles.
Cognitive and Mood Implications
Sleep duration and quality influence attention and information processing. Adequate sleep supports memory consolidation and executive function. When sleep is insufficient cognitive performance declines and mistakes become more likely.
Mood is tightly linked to sleep health and irregular patterns can lead to irritability. Persistent misalignment is associated with higher risk for depressive symptoms in some individuals. Regular routines support emotional regulation and resilience against daily stressors.
Consistent sleep schedules improve problem solving and creative thinking during tasks. They also enhance reaction times and decision making in high stakes environments. This combination of improved cognition and mood translates into better daily performance.
Metabolic Health and Sleep
Sleep interacts with metabolic signaling pathways that regulate energy intake. Hormones such as leptin and ghrelin respond to sleep that is insufficient or irregular. Disruptions in these signals can lead to increased appetite and preference for high calorie foods.
Regular sleep supports glucose tolerance and insulin sensitivity in the body. Poor sleep can raise fasting glucose and contribute to higher risk for metabolic disorders. Consistency helps the body maintain efficient energy use across meals and activities.
Over time chronic misalignment increases the likelihood of weight gain. Sleep hygiene becomes a preventive approach for metabolic health. A stable schedule reduces cumulative metabolic stress and supports long term health.
Circadian Rhythm Alignment Across the Week
A uniform weekly pattern reduces the need for rapid realignment on work days. When weekend times are close to weekday times cognitive flexibility improves. This reduces what is often called social jet lag.
Social jet lag occurs when indoor activities and social obligations pull people out of alignment. The result is morning grogginess and poor performance on Monday. Maintaining similar times across the weekend minimizes this lag.
The benefits extend beyond mornings to afternoons and evenings. Balanced circadian signaling supports steady energy levels and stable mood across the week. In addition it promotes healthier interactions with others and better engagement in daily routines.
Practical Strategies to Stabilize Sleep Schedules
Building a reliable weekly rhythm requires deliberate planning and gradual adjustments. Small consistent changes over time yield lasting improvements. Readers should focus on clear targets rather than dramatic upheaval.
The following actions are practical steps that can be adapted to different life circumstances. They emphasize daily discipline while remaining flexible enough to accommodate real world demands. Tracking progress and adjusting plans helps sustain motivation.
Key Actions to Implement
-
Set a consistent wake time on all days including weekends.
-
Determine a bedtime that allows seven to nine hours of sleep and aim for that window.
-
Create a calming pre sleep routine that begins at the target bedtime and lasts about twenty minutes.
-
Limit caffeine intake after midday and avoid caffeinated beverages in the evening.
-
Dim the lighting in the evening and reduce blue light from screens at least two hours before sleep.
-
Seek daylight exposure during the morning to reinforce the wake signal.
-
If a nap is necessary keep it brief and not too late in the day.
-
When changes to the schedule are necessary move them in small increments such as fifteen minutes per day.
Environmental and Behavioral Habits
The room where one sleeps should support healthful sleep patterns. A cool quiet and dark environment minimizes arousal and delays in onset. A comfortable bed and supportive pillow contribute to consistent sleep quality.
Consistency in daily routines outside the bedroom also matters. Regular meal times and consistent exercise can reinforce the sleep schedule. Avoiding late night heavy meals and intense workouts near bedtime helps ease transition to sleep.
Maintaining a stable environment requires planning and occasional adaptation. If travel or social events disrupt the schedule plan to adjust gradually rather than abruptly. This approach preserves the weekly rhythm and reduces the effects of disruption.
